+1 binding - Download links OK - Checksums and signatures OK - LICENSE and NOTICE files exist - Can compile from source - Files have correct ASF headers
Best, ----------------------------------- Xiangdong Huang Christofer Dutz <[email protected]> 于2026年1月27日周二 20:37写道: > > Forwarding this here ... > > Von: Christofer Dutz <[email protected]> > Datum: Dienstag, 27. Januar 2026 um 13:35 > An: [email protected] <[email protected]> > Betreff: AW: [VOTE] Release Apache BifroMQ 4.0.0-incubating RC3 > > > +1 (binding) > > cdutz > > [OK] Download all staged artifacts under the url specified in the release > vote email. > [OK] Verify the signature is correct. > [OK] Check if the signature references an Apache email address. > [OK] Verify the SHA512 hashes. > [OK] Unzip the archive. > [OK] Compared the content of the src archive with the content of the git repo > at the given git hash for the release. > > * > Only minor GitHub related files missing and no changed files. > > [OK] Check the archives have „apache“ and „incubating“ in their names. > - From the naming it is suggested that the linux binary distribution is the > main artifact of the release. > However Apache projects usually release sources and we consider binary > distributions as convenience. So > for me I was expecting apache-bifromq-4.0.0-incubating.tar.gz to be the > source release, which I quickly > noticed was not the case. > [OK] Verify the existence of LICENSE, NOTICE, README, DISCLAIMER files in the > extracted source bundle. > [OK] Verify the content of LICENSE, NOTICE, README, DISCLAIMER files in the > extracted source bundle. > - Generally we would have the year of the release in the NOTICE file. So > technically at the time we > actually perform the release, it’s going to be 2026. Considering the RC was > created on 30.12.2025, > I won’t even give this a „MINOR“. Just wanted to point that out. > [OK] Run RAT externally to ensure there are no surprises. > [OK] Search for SNAPSHOT references > [OK] Search for Copyright references, and if they are in headers, make sure > these files containing them are mentioned in the LICENSE file. > [OK] Build the project according to the information in the README.md file. > > > Von: Visoar <[email protected]> > Datum: Donnerstag, 1. Januar 2026 um 07:56 > An: [email protected] <[email protected]> > Betreff: Re: [VOTE] Release Apache BifroMQ 4.0.0-incubating RC3 > > Hi all. > > +1 (binding) > [x] Download links are valid > [x] Checksums and signatures > [x] LICENSE and NOTICE files exist > [x] No unexpected binary files > [x] All source files have ASF headers > [x] Can compile from source > > > Visoar > —————— > Visoar > > > gujiaweijoe <[email protected]>于2026年1月1日 周四10:37写道: > > > Hi all, > > > > +1 approve (binding) > > > > Verified the list and look fine to me. > > > > [x] Download links are valid > > [x] Checksums and signatures > > [x] LICENSE and NOTICE files exist > > [x] No unexpected binary files > > [x] All source files have ASF headers > > [x] Can compile from source > > > > Best regards, > > Gu Jiawei (gujiaweijoe) > > > > Original > > From: Yonny Hao <[email protected]> > > Date: 2025-12-30 14:18 > > To: dev <[email protected]> > > Subject: [VOTE] Release Apache BifroMQ 4.0.0-incubating RC3 > > > > Hi everyone, > > This is a call for a vote on releasing Apache BifroMQ 4.0.0-incubating RC3. > > This RC includes fixes and improvements > > <https://github.com/apache/bifromq/pull/215 > > > addressing the feedback raised > > during the RC2 vote > > <https://lists.apache.org/thread/7mf07tqgjqg4nr7syxtj76v9yvbhm5tm> on the > > general@ list, specifically: > > > > - Separated LICENSE files for bundled binary dependencies > > - Updated NOTICE files for binary distributions with the required > > contents > > > > Release Candidates > > > > https://dist.apache.org/repos/dist/dev/incubator/bifromq/4.0.0-incubating-RC3/ > > > > Git tag & commit > > Tag: v4.0.0-incubating-RC3 > > Commit: > > > > https://github.com/apache/bifromq/commit/6cb2465b6eee5f041b0214ef923a398a160f9918 > > > > Release notes > > https://github.com/apache/bifromq/releases/tag/v4.0.0-incubating-RC3 > > > > PGP KEYS(Signer: popduke) > > https://dist.apache.org/repos/dist/release/incubator/bifromq/KEYS > > > > Maven staging repository (plugin-development related artifacts only) > > https://repository.apache.org/content/repositories/orgapachebifromq-1006/ > > > > Docker > > Docker image will be built and published via GitHub Actions > > < > > https://github.com/apache/bifromq/blob/main/.github/workflows/docker-publish.yml > > > > > under > > the Apache organization *after the source release is approved*. > > > > *Build & Verification Guide* > > 1. Download the source archive from the "dist/dev" location. > > 2. Build and verify using Maven: > > > > > ./mvnw -v > > > ./mvnw -U clean verify -DskipTests -Pbuild-release > > > > This command performs the full release verification, including license > > checks, compilation, and packaging. > > 3. Optionally, the license check can be run independently: > > > > > ./mvnw apache-rat:check > > > > 4. Check that the build completes successfully and that the expected > > artifacts are produced. > > > > *Test Guide* > > 1. Prepare test environment > > > > > ./mvnw clean install -DskipTests > > > > 2. Execute > > > > > ./mvnw test (Includes unit tests only) > > > ./mvnw test -Pbuild-coverage (Includes unit and integration tests, takes > > > much longer) > > > > > > *Vote* > > The vote will remain open for 72 hours and until three binding +1 votes are > > received. > > [ ] +1 approve > > [ ] +0 no opinion > > [ ] -1 do not approve (please provide the reason) > > > > *Quick Reference Checklist* > > [ ] Download links are valid > > [ ] Checksums and signatures > > [ ] LICENSE and NOTICE files exist > > [ ] No unexpected binary files > > [ ] All source files have ASF headers > > [ ] Can compile from source > > > > *Reference* > > > > https://cwiki.apache.org/confluence/display/INCUBATOR/Incubator+Release+Checklist > > Additional information about Apache BifroMQ is available at: > > https://bifromq.apache.org/ > > > > Thanks > > -- > > Yonny(Yu) Hao > > > > > > --------------------------------------------------------------------- To unsubscribe, e-mail: [email protected] For additional commands, e-mail: [email protected]
